人工智能(AI)知识获取的过程是一个复杂的过程,涉及多个步骤和阶段。这个过程通常包括以下几个关键步骤:
1. 数据收集:这是知识获取过程的第一步,也是最重要的一步。数据是AI系统学习的基础,因此需要从各种来源收集大量的数据。这些数据可以来自公开的数据集、数据库、传感器、网络等。数据收集过程中需要注意数据的质量和完整性,以确保AI系统能够从中学到有用的信息。
2. 数据预处理:在收集到大量数据后,需要进行数据预处理。这包括数据清洗、数据转换、数据标准化等操作,以消除数据中的噪声、缺失值、异常值等问题,并确保数据满足AI系统的要求。数据预处理的目的是使数据更适合用于训练和测试AI模型。
3. 特征工程:在数据预处理之后,需要对数据进行特征工程,即从原始数据中提取出对模型有用的特征。特征工程包括选择适当的特征、构建特征矩阵、计算特征权重等操作。通过特征工程,可以将原始数据转换为适合训练和测试的格式。
4. 模型选择:根据问题的性质和数据的特点,选择合适的机器学习或深度学习模型。常见的模型有决策树、支持向量机、神经网络、循环神经网络等。在选择模型时,需要考虑模型的性能、复杂度、可解释性等因素。
5. 模型训练:将处理好的数据输入到选定的模型中,进行模型训练。训练过程中,需要不断调整模型的参数,以提高模型的性能。同时,还需要监控模型的训练进度和性能指标,如准确率、召回率、F1分数等。
6. 模型评估:在模型训练完成后,需要对模型进行评估,以验证模型的性能是否达到预期目标。评估方法有多种,如交叉验证、留出法、ROC曲线等。通过评估,可以了解模型在实际应用中的表现,为后续的应用提供参考。
7. 模型优化:根据评估结果,对模型进行优化,以提高模型的性能。优化方法包括调整模型结构、增加正则化项、使用更复杂的模型等。通过优化,可以使模型更好地适应实际问题,提高模型的泛化能力。
8. 模型部署:将优化后的模型部署到实际应用场景中,以实现对新数据的预测和分类。部署过程中需要注意模型的可扩展性和稳定性,确保模型能够在不同环境下正常运行。
9. 模型维护:在模型部署后,需要定期对模型进行维护和更新,以应对新的数据和需求。维护过程中需要关注模型的性能变化、过拟合等问题,并进行相应的调整和优化。
总之,人工智能知识获取的过程是一个迭代和持续的过程,需要不断地收集、处理、优化和部署数据,以实现AI系统的学习和进步。在这个过程中,需要综合考虑数据质量、模型性能、应用需求等因素,以确保AI系统能够有效地解决实际问题。